Valves are mechanical devices for controlling the flow, direction, pressure, temperature, etc. of a flowing fluid medium, valves are basic components in a piping system, valve pipe fittings are technically the same as pumps and are often discussed as a separate category, valves can be operated by hand or hand wheel, handle or pedal, and can also be controlled to change the pressure, temperature and flow of the fluid medium, valves can be operated continuously or repeatedly for such changes, such as safety valves installed in hot water systems or steam boilers, more complex control systems adopt automatic control valves according to the needs of external input, the automatic control valves do not need manual operation according to the input and setting of the valves, the valves are further classified into cast iron valves, cast steel valves, stainless steel valves, chrome molybdenum vanadium steel valves according to the materials, biphase steel valve, plastic valves, non-standard valve material such as order, the butterfly valve is one of the valve, and some troubles can appear after long-term the use in current butterfly valve, say that the butterfly plate damages, and the valve rod damages scheduling problem, after current butterfly valve in use goes wrong, be not convenient for dismantle the maintenance, the step of its operation is more loaded down with trivial details

As shown in figures 1-4, a valve convenient for maintenance comprises a valve body 3, a first fixing block 1 is welded at the top center of the valve body 3, a second fixing block 2 is clamped at the top of the first fixing block 1, the second fixing block 2 is clamped and connected with the first fixing block 1, a valve rod 9 is driven to be clamped and connected with a connecting rod 6, threads are avoided, the valve rod 9 is easily separated from the connecting rod 6 due to the use of the threads, the stability of the connection position can be improved by using a simple clamping structure, the first fixing block 1 is connected with the second fixing block 2 in a penetrating way through a bolt 7, the first fixing block 1 is convenient to separate from the second fixing block 2 due to the use of the bolt 7, so that the connecting rod 6 is convenient to maintain and replace, the valve rod 9 is embedded at the bottom center of the first fixing block 1, and the connecting rod 6 is driven to rotate by the rotation of the valve, rotation of connecting rod 6 drives the rotation of butterfly plate 4, draw-in groove 10 has been seted up to the bottom of valve rod 9, draw-in groove 10 is provided with two altogether, and two draw-in grooves 10 are symmetrical about the vertical central line of valve rod 9, the bottom of two draw-in grooves 10 is provided with connecting rod 6, the top of connecting rod 6 and the welding of the corresponding end of draw-in groove 10 have fixture block 8, the diameter of draw-in groove 10 is greater than the diameter of fixture block 8, connecting rod 6 extends to the inside of valve body 3, and the bottom of connecting rod 6 is rotated and is inlayed the interior table wall of establishing at valve body 3, mounting hole 5 has been seted up along the circumferencial direction of valve body 3 to the surface of valve body 3, mounting hole 5.
The outer surface of the connecting rod 6 is clamped with a butterfly plate 4, the vertical section of the butterfly plate 4 and the vertical section of the valve body 3 are circular, the outer diameter of the butterfly plate 4 is smaller than the inner diameter of the valve body 3, a fixing groove 12 penetrates through the center of the outer surface of the butterfly plate 4 and is used for clamping the connecting rod 6, two positioning blocks 11 are welded at the center of the outer surface of the butterfly plate 4, the two positioning blocks 11 are symmetrical about the vertical central line of the butterfly plate 4, grooves 15 are formed in the opposite surfaces of the two positioning blocks 11, the four grooves 15 are arranged, the four grooves 15 are symmetrical in pairs about the horizontal central line of the positioning blocks 11, sliding grooves 14 are horizontally formed in the inner surface wall of each groove 15, the sliding grooves 14 are matched with the grooves 15 to limit the movement of the sliding block 16, sliding blocks 16 are slidably embedded in the four grooves 15, and return springs 18 are welded between the sliding, reset spring 18 drives slider 16 block in the inside of connecting rod 6, the vertical welding in slider 16 surface has slide bar 17, slide bar 17 is provided with two altogether, and two slide bars 17 are symmetrical about slider 16's horizontal central line, slide bar 17's surface and the interior table wall sliding connection of spout 14, the vertical welding in top of slider 16 has solid block 13, solid block 13 extends to the top of locating piece 11, solid block 13 is convenient for spur slider 16 and is removed.
The working principle is as follows: dismantle second fixed block 2, after second fixed block 2 dismantles, separate valve rod 9 and connecting rod 6, later slide solid block 13 to the both sides of butterfly plate 4, solid block 13 slides to the inside on both sides drive slider 16 to recess 15, slider 16 west slides to recess 15's inside after, take out from connecting rod 6's inside, thereby separate butterfly plate 4 and connecting rod 6, after butterfly plate 4 breaks down, be convenient for dismantle the change to butterfly plate 4, its operating procedure is simple, its valve rod 9, connecting rod 6 and butterfly plate 4's maintenance can separately be overhauld, avoid when overhauing, improve the efficiency of overhauing.
